Abstract

The present specification relates to a method in which, in a broadband wireless communication system, a mobile station operates to receive multicast and broadcast service (MBS) data in the event a base station supports at least one MBS zone, wherein said method comprises: a step of receiving a first control message including at least one piece of control information from the base station; extracting, from the received first control message, control information corresponding to the MBS zone to which the mobile station belongs; and a step of receiving a second control message including MBS data burst allocation information using the extracted control information, wherein said control information contains the MBS zone identification information and/or the resource allocation information of the second control message.
